I think the point is that people should take some time to think
about what they say.  By forcing them to sign their message,
it will take an extra few seconds so they will consider what they
are saying.

As for privacy, who's to say that I can't generate a random PGP key
with a random UserID and use that to sign the message.  I don't thin
the idea was to keep a "who can send to this list" keyring on
toad.com (Eric: correct me if my interpretation is incorrect).
